Output efb156600359e02fd86eb105c42efc707ccf660d6b53c0ab4eff57c429308a27:1

value
2028000
script pubkey
OP_0 OP_PUSHBYTES_20 85ccfda4f77a714a7146ca60e09ce864d5e25d0e
address
ltc1qshx0mf8h0fc55u2xefswp88gvn27yhgwcvx3m0
transaction
efb156600359e02fd86eb105c42efc707ccf660d6b53c0ab4eff57c429308a27
spent
true